#01f4c1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#01f4c1 is composed of 0.4% red, 95.7% green and 75.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.9%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 167.4 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 48%. #01f4c1 color hex could be obtained by blending #02ffff with #00e983. Closest websafe color is: #00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#01f4c1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000a08 is the darkest color, while #f5fff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#01f4c1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#72837f is the less saturated color, while #01f4c1 is the most saturated one.
